    Enzyme-linked Immunosorbent Assay:

    Article Title: Cell Communication Network factor 4 promotes tumor-induced immunosuppression in melanoma.
    Article Snippet: The cytokines, chemokines, and growth factors in TCM were detected with the Proteome Profiler Mouse XL Cytokine Array (R&D Systems, MN), following the manufacturer’s instructions. .. CCN4 was assayed in TCM using the mouse WISP-1/ CCN4 DuoSet ELISA Kit (R&D Systems). .. CCL2 and CXCL1 were also quantified with Mouse CCL2/JE/MCP-1 and Mouse CXCL1/KC DuoSet ELISA kits (R&D Systems), respectively.

    Fig. 2. Syk is involved in CCN4-induced VCAM-1 expression. (A–C) OASFs were pretreated for 30 min with Syk inhibitor (10 μM) or transfected with Syk siRNA for 24 h followed by stimulation with CCN4 for 24 h, and VCAM-1 expression was examined by qPCR, flow cytometry, and Western blotting. (D–G) OASFs were incubated with CCN4 for indicated time intervals or pretreated with αvβ5 or α6β1 mAb for 30 min before incubation with CCN4 for 15 min. The Syk phosphorylation and activity were determined by Western blotting and Syk kinase assay kit. Results are expressed as the mean±S.E. *: pb0.05 as compared with basal level. #: pb0.05 as compared with CCN4-treated group.

    Fig. 3. PKCδ is involved in CCN4-induced VCAM-1 expression in synovial fibroblasts. (A–C) OASFs were pretreated for 30 min with GF109203X (3 μM), rottlerin (10 μM), and Ro320432 (10 μM) or transfected with PKCδ siRNA for 24 h followed stimulated with CCN4 for 24 h, and VCAM-1 expression was examined by qPCR, flow cytometry, and Western blotting. OASFs were incubated with CCN4 for indicated time intervals (D) or pretreated with αvβ5 mAb, α6β1 mAb, or Syk inhibitor for 30 min before incubation with CCN4 for 15 min (E), and PKCδ phosphorylation was determined by Western blotting. Results are expressed as the mean±S.E. *: pb0.05 as compared with basal level. #: pb0.05 as com- pared with CCN4-treated group.

    Fig. 4. JNK is involved in CCN4-induced VCAM-1 expression in synovial fibroblasts. (A–C) OASFs were pretreated for 30 min with SP600125 (3 μM), SB203580 (10 μM), U0126 (10 μM), and PD98059 (10 μM) or transfected with JNK mutant for 24 h followed stimulated with CCN4 for 24 h, and VCAM-1 expression was examined by qPCR, flow cytometry, and Western blotting. (D) OASFs were incubated with CCN4 for indicated time intervals, and ERK, p38, and JNK phosphorylation was determined by Western blotting. Results are expressed as the mean±S.E. *: pb0.05 as compared with basal level. #: pb0.05 as compared with CCN4-treated group.

    Fig. 5. AP-1 is involved in the potentiation of VCAM-1 expression by CCN4. (A–C) OASFs were pretreated for 30 min with curcumin (3 μM) and tanshinone (5 μM) or transfected with c-Jun siRNA for 24 h then stimulated with CCN4 for 24 h, and VCAM-1 expression was examined by qPCR, flow cytometry, and Western blotting. (D) OASFs were incubated with CCN4 for indicated time intervals, and c-Jun expression in cytosol and nucleus and c-Jun phosphorylation was determined by Western blotting. Results are expressed as the mean±S.E. *: pb0.05 as compared with basal level. #: pb0.05 as compared with CCN4-treated group.

    Fig. 6. CCN4 induced AP-1 activation through integrin/Syk/PKCδ and JNK pathways. (A) OASFs were pretreated with αvβ5 mAb, α6β1 mAb, Syk inhibitor, GF109203X, and rottlerin for 30 min then stimulated with CCN4 for 120 min, the chromatin immunoprecipitation assay was then performed. (B) OASFs were pretreated with Syk inhibitor, GF109203X, rottlerin, Ro320432, and SP600125 for 30 min then stimulated with CCN4 for 30 min, and p–c-Jun expression was determined by Western blotting. (C) OASFs were pretreated with Syk inhibitor, GF109203X, rottlerin, curcumin, and tanshinone for 30 min or transfected with Syk and PKCδ siRNA or JNK mutant before exposure to CCN4. AP-1 luciferase activity was measured, and the results were normalized to the β-galactosidase activity and expressed as the mean±S.E. for three independent experiments performed in triplicate. (D&E) OASFs were incubated with various concentrations of CCN4 for 24 h or transfected with VCAM-1 siRNA for 24 h then stimulated with CCN4 for 24 h. THP-1 cells labeled with BCECF-AM were added to OASFs for 6 h, and then the THP-1 cell adherence was measured by fluorescence microscopy. Results are expressed as the mean±S.E. *: pb0.05 as com- pared with basal level. #: pb0.05 as compared with CCN4-treated group.
